
Worked on the babelfish-for-postgresql/babelfish_extensions repository to deliver robust geospatial feature support and spatial data compatibility for T-SQL workloads. Over four months, implemented and validated new geometry types such as MultiPoint and MultiLineString, ensuring full round-trip handling between WKT, varbinary, and in-memory representations. Enhanced spatial function suites by adding parsing, validation, and metadata handling for geometry and geography types, aligning PostGIS behavior with SQL Server conventions. Used C and SQL to integrate grammar, parser, and binary serialization logic, while maintaining build stability and expanding test coverage. The work improved migration paths and interoperability for spatial database applications.
June 2026 monthly summary for babelfish_extensions: Delivered end-to-end support for the T-SQL MULTILINESTRING spatial type in Babelfish, enabling 2D/3D/4D variants and EMPTY MultiLineStrings with round-trips through WKT and varbinary, across geometry and geography. Implemented grammar, WKT rewrites, CLR↔PostGIS conversion, and front-end wiring; added SQL bindings and upgrade paths; updated T-SQL parser tokens and maintained build stability.

April 2026: Delivered comprehensive MultiPoint support in babelfish_extensions, aligning spatial data capabilities with T-SQLServer by enabling creation, storage, and manipulation of MultiPoint geometries in both geometry and geography. Implemented end-to-end support across parsing, in‑memory CLR metadata handling, and binary serialization/deserialization, including empty and mixed-dimension points. Strengthened data validation for geographic coordinates and ensured robust SRID handling. Expanded test coverage and maintained compatibility with existing geometry types and ODBC pipelines.

March 2026 monthly summary for babelfish_extensions. Key accomplishments include delivery of enhanced geospatial capabilities and robust spatial data validation. The work strengthens T-SQL spatial semantics compatibility with PostGIS-backed parsing, improves data integrity, and enhances interoperability for customer workloads. Notable improvements span new Parse support for geometry/geography, spatial utility functions, and comprehensive validation/CLR metadata handling with spec-aligned behavior.
